His Marvelous Ways

I hope you have noticed that I try to center my morning worships on God and Jesus His Son.  He really, truly is all we need in this world and I hope that you are getting a picture of that in your mind as you meet with me each morning for worship.  I want to paint a picture of our Father and His Son in your mind that is gentle, kind and full of love for you.  I so wish that I had had that picture placed in my mind growing up, but praise the Lord, I have it now.  His ways are indeed marvelous.

Job 5:8,9  "But as for me, I would seek God, And to God I would commit my cause--Who does great things, and marvelous things without number."  Yes, without number.  How about counting the marvelous things He has done for you?  You might be surprised.

Psalms 98:1  "Oh, sing to the Lord a new song!  For He has done marvelous things; His right hand and His holy arm have gained Him the victory."  And it will gain us the victory too.  We can overcome anything with His right hand and His holy arm.  Try it, you will see for yourself the miracle of victory and how marvelous it feels to have His right hand and His holy arm holding us up in this world of sin.

Psalms 139:14  "I will praise You, for I am fearfully and wonderfully made, Marvelous are Your works, And that my soul knows very well."  Yes His works in making us, physically and are marvelous and we know it very well.  Also mentally and emotionally, He molds and forms us into His image.  How marvelous are Your works in and for us.
